Pseudocopulation logo #21000 Pseudocopulation describes behaviors similar to copulation that serve a reproductive function for one or both participants but do not involve actual sexual union between the individuals. It is most generally applied to a pollinator attempting to copulate with a flower. Some flowers mimic a potential female mate visually, but the key stimuli are of...

pseudocopulation logo #22589A type of mimicry whereby flowers deceive male insects into attempting copulation in order to achieve pollination.
